Description

Terraced six-bay two-storey pair of houses, built c.1840, now in use as a house and two shops. The façade is finished in painted render whilst the pitched roof is slated and has rendered chimneystacks. The house and the shop to the south side, (which was originally a house), have replacement timber and glazed entrance doors, with a largely glazed door to the shop to the north side (which was originally part of the house). The windows are all flat-headed, however those to the ground floor are of various sizes and have various timber frames, two single-pane fixed light frames, the other a one over four sash frame. The upper floor windows are uniform, each with a timber casement frame. Above the shop window and door is a moulded ‘signboard’. Cast-iron rainwater goods. The property has a street frontage.

Appraisal

Though somewhat altered in more recent years with the insertion of the shop doorway and the enlarging of some windows, this terraced block still retains something of its simple mid 19th-century character and remains of value to the streetscape.
